About Lake Harbor Middle School

Lake Harbor Middle School is a public middle school in Mandeville, LA, part of St. Tammany Parish. Lake Harbor Middle School serves approximately 603 students, and covers grades 4th-6th, and has a 14:1 student-teacher ratio.

Lake Harbor Middle School has a current MySchoolScout rating of 8.6 out of 10 and ranks #105 of 1,288 schools in LA. Structured state assessment records for Lake Harbor Middle School show 80%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 81%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).

What grades does Lake Harbor Middle School serve?

Lake Harbor Middle School serves students in grades 4th through 6th.

How many students attend Lake Harbor Middle School?

Lake Harbor Middle School has an enrollment of approximately 603 students.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Lake Harbor Middle School?

The student-teacher ratio at Lake Harbor Middle School is 14:1. A lower ratio generally means more individual attention per student. The national average is approximately 16:1 for public schools.

How does Lake Harbor Middle School rank in LA?

Lake Harbor Middle School ranks #105 of 1,288 schools in LA.

What is Lake Harbor Middle School's MySchoolScout rating?

Lake Harbor Middle School has a current MySchoolScout rating of 8.6 out of 10. This score combines the level-appropriate components shown in the rating breakdown; equity data is shown separately for context.

What are the test scores at Lake Harbor Middle School?

Based on loaded state assessment records, Lake Harbor Middle School has 80%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 81%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).

Is Lake Harbor Middle School a charter school?

No, Lake Harbor Middle School is not a charter school. It is a traditional public school operated by the local school district.

Is Lake Harbor Middle School a Title I school?

No, Lake Harbor Middle School is not currently a Title I school.

What does the Free & Reduced Lunch percentage mean for Lake Harbor Middle School?

27.5% of students at Lake Harbor Middle School q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. This is a commonly used indicator of economic need and provides important context when interpreting test scores.
